Dec 6 2017 we had a garden installation form a local registered electrician.
This was power taken from the consumer unit in my garage.Down to a security light halfway down the garden on a wooden post.With a double socket also fitted to the post.Also power down to the summer house which included sockets and a light.
Certificate for work carried out was promised.Nearly a year later and after numerous phone calls and messages i am still waiting.
Do i need a certificate for work carried out.He told me i did so this is why i am still persuing it.
What can i do from here on.Is there a governing body i can get in touch with to report the problem to.

Hi,

If he’s still trading, you need to find out if he’s a member of one of the electrical schemes....either...NICEIC, NAPIT, STROMA.
If you find out that he is, and that should be very easily done.....each of those schemes has a way on their websites, to find out if someone is registered. All you need is his trading name.

If he is registered, ring them up and make a complaint.
They will be less than impressed with him.
However, I hope you have something tangible to link him to the job, cause otherwise, it will end up as he-said-she-said.........
